深度学习是机器学习的一个重要分支,它通过模拟人脑的神经网络结构,使计算机能够自动学习和提取数据中的特征。以下是一些深度学习基础概念:
1. 神经网络
神经网络是由多个神经元组成的计算模型,每个神经元都连接到其他神经元。神经网络通过调整连接权重来学习和预测。
- 神经元结构:每个神经元接收来自其他神经元的输入,并通过激活函数输出结果。
- 前向传播:数据从输入层传递到输出层,每个神经元计算其输入的线性组合,并应用激活函数。
- 反向传播:通过计算输出误差,调整神经元之间的权重,优化模型。
2. 激活函数
激活函数用于引入非线性,使神经网络能够学习复杂模式。常见的激活函数有:
- Sigmoid:将输出压缩到0和1之间。
- ReLU:非线性激活函数,可以加速训练过程。
- Tanh:将输出压缩到-1和1之间。
3. 损失函数
损失函数用于衡量模型的预测误差。常见的损失函数有:
- 均方误差(MSE):用于回归问题。
- 交叉熵损失:用于分类问题。
4. 深度学习应用
深度学习在各个领域都有广泛应用,例如:
- 图像识别:例如,人脸识别、物体检测。
- 自然语言处理:例如,机器翻译、情感分析。
- 推荐系统:例如,电影推荐、商品推荐。
深度学习架构图
更多关于深度学习的知识,您可以访问我们的深度学习教程页面。